I currently have an ActionBarActivity which always returns a NoClassDefFoundError. I’ve read that it might be a problem with the ADT but I cannot be sure, hence my question. I’ve imported the ActionBar sample from the Android samples under

android-sdk\samples\android-14\ActionBarCompat

I’ve labelled the ActionBarCompat project as a library under Project -> Properties but I’m still getting the error.

To reiterator:

public class SearchActivity extends ActionBarActivity { // Doesn't work, yields exception

public class SearchActivity extends Activity { // Works perfectly

Has anyone else experienced a similar error and perhaps found a solution?

    Ended up using ActionBarSherlock instead and added a project reference under Project Properties as well as in the Build Path. Seems to have fixed all errors relating to my question.
